The pay table is a crucial part of any slot game, and it will tell you how much you can win from landing three, four, or five of the same symbol. It will also show you any special symbols, such as the wild or scatter symbols. These are usually worth a lot more than the regular symbols, so be sure to look out for them.

Some slots feature bonus games, which can be triggered by landing three or more Scatter or Bonus symbols. These are often more lucrative than regular symbols, and can even increase your winnings by multiple times.
